Output 71d07be942258a0df75f443699ec003c23e2fa51ade516e36dabae94e78b150b:68

value
17706
script pubkey
OP_HASH160 OP_PUSHBYTES_20 209ace88e4e95cb2076b9d8194973ebab29d8395 OP_EQUAL
address
34fQzr1EuNBoctT5617xWM8KHeQ4a9FwF2
transaction
71d07be942258a0df75f443699ec003c23e2fa51ade516e36dabae94e78b150b
spent
true